For best outcomes, you wish to aim for about 60-70% dampness degree. The most basic examination for this is to squeeze a handful as hard as you can. At the excellent dampness degrees which is just under 70% that handful should hardly produce one drop of fluid. pH in a worm container is rather very easy to preserve.

The European Nightcrawler, the bigger cousin of the red wiggler, is equally as voracious and likewise produces a good bait worm. However it chooses a bit of a cooler atmosphere than the red wiggler. The African Nightcrawler is a large composting worm and makes a gorgeous, granular actors.


The Indian Blue is starved, but likewise chooses a warmer climate and it also displays a tendency to leave the bin. The red wiggler is a hardy worm and isn't as particular about its environment. I like to call it the Ford Taurus of vermicomposting worms; you will not boast to your hardcore composting friends that you own them, yet they will certainly serve you well.

When the hefty walleyes relocate on to the big-water shoals in the late summertime, attempt pursuing them with a bucktail jig and a 1-inch pinch of nightcrawler. The bait covers the hook factor, disperses weeds, and provides a taste of prey. With absolutely nothing dangling or flapping, it remains safe no matter of present, casts, or ambitious panfish.


Whether you're wading or fishing from a watercraft, drifting worms is among the fantastic browsing approaches for larger rivers. For trout, a spade-dug, 4-inch garden worm is the right size; for bass, walleyes, and steelhead, a nightcrawler might be a far better choice. The trick is to drift the bait with feeding and holding locations because fish in current are not going to ferret out the bait, as they could in still water.




Strikes will come as a sharp yank rather than a pull or rap. Fish the transitions: mouths of tributaries, bank-side slicks, and the edges of large swimming pools. Below's just how to keep a worm box: Cut a sheet of CDX-grade plywood, which is made with waterproof adhesives, to your measurements. Toenail it with each other and pierce a dozen 12-inch openings in all-time low for drainage.

Load it with shredded newspaper, leaves, peat moss, and soil. Moisten lightly. Cover and allow sit for a week. Add a few hundred worms and feed them 2 times a week. Maintain the bed linens wet but not wet. On the food selection: lettuce, vegetables and fruit waste, and the occasional nongreasy extra.


Simply like veggie scraps, you can take your used coffee grounds and add them to a worm box. Worms love eating coffee premises.

With the best conditions and damp, healthy dirt, worms can stay in a container of dirt for around three weeks. Shop out of straight sunshine and maintain a temperature level between 50 and 80 levels.
